Hollandaise blender method

mommacindy @cook_3648497
I learned this method from a chef at a hotel across the street from Disney Land sooo easy.
Cooking Instructions
- 1
In a blender put:
- 2
Melt butter set aside
- 3
Egg yolks, lemon juice, Tabasco
- 4
Turn the blender on and immediately begin pouring the butter in. Turn it off at once, after all the butter is added..
- 5
If using unsalted butter add the salt to taste.

Authentic ! Artichokes with Hollandaise Sauce
My mother-in-law made this artichoke dish for me before her son and I got married. I heard that my husband really liked artichokes, so I wanted to learn how to cook them. I was happy that I was able to make the sauce on my first try, because it's difficult -- even my mother-in-law has messed it up a few times.It's important to keep stirring the sauce while cooking it over very low heat. Raising the temperature or not stirring it constantly will result in separation or clumps. Stirring with a whisk works great. Steam the artichoke until a bamboo skewer pierces easily through the bottom. Recipe by KumiBerry
